He was born Feb. 14, 1933, the son of James and Mary Taylor Abshire.
He was an Army veteran, Ford Motor Co. retiree and above all was a proud member of Church of Christ.
He will be missed by a host of family, friends and loved ones.
He is survived by his wife Brenda Kay Abshire, son Phillip (Cindy) Abshire of Aurora, Colo., daughters Deborah (Tom) Salmons of Berlin Heights, Ohio and Lori (Ethan) Eadens of Minot, N.D., brothers Lawson Abshire of Phyllis, Ky., and Earl Abshire of Holgate, Ohio, sisters Ruby Ellis of Pikeville, Ky., Novella Bartley of Continental, Ohio, Patty Hunt and Rosa Lee Hensely of Phyllis, and grandchildren Jessica, Tommy, Amy, Autumn, Summer and Faith.
He was preceded in death by his parents, brothers Eugene, Ireland and Burl Abshire and sister Virgie Justice.
No services are planned.
